What Types of Metal Roofing Materials Do Local Installers Use?
Local installers in Southern Mississippi, from Pass Christian to Poplarville, use a variety of metals to suit different needs: • Steel: Highly durable and cost-effective when coated with protective layers (e.g., galvalume or zinc). • Aluminum: Lightweight and excellent for coastal areas like the Gulf Coast due to its resistance to salt corrosion. • Copper: Offers longevity and an attractive patina, ideal for high-end applications. • Zinc: Known for its self-healing properties and eco-friendliness, though less commonly available.
Installers also offer different finishes and styles—such as traditional standing seam, metal shingles, or interlocking panels—to match the aesthetic and performance requirements of your home. A comparative table can help summarize the key benefits and drawbacks of each option.
What Are the Benefits of Steel, Aluminum, and Copper Roofs?
• Steel Roofs: Valued for their strength, durability, and resistance to rust with proper coatings; also help lower cooling costs due to reflective coatings. • Aluminum Roofs: Preferred for their lightweight nature, corrosion resistance (especially in coastal areas like Diamondhead), and versatile design options. • Copper Roofs: Offer a distinctive patina and long lifespan, with low maintenance and antimicrobial properties, enhancing property resale value.
Understanding these benefits helps you align your material choice with your priorities, such as durability, energy efficiency, or aesthetic appeal.
How Do Different Metal Roof Styles Affect Installation?
Choices include: • Standing Seam Systems: Feature raised interlocking seams for superior water resistance and a sleek look; require professional installation. • Metal Shingles: Mimic traditional roofing with easier installation and repair, offering a balance of durability and aesthetic charm. • Interlocking Panels: Provide a uniform look and fast installation, ideally suited for large commercial or industrial projects. Each style affects installation methods, overall durability, and final appearance. What Are the Steps Involved in Metal Roof Installation Near Me?
The installation process generally follows these steps: 1. Inspection: A thorough evaluation of the existing roof identifies issues and sets the plan for removal and recycling. 2. Project Planning: The contractor drafts a timeline, secures necessary permits, and lists required materials. 3. Roof Deck Preparation: Cleaning and repairing the roof deck ensures a solid foundation. 4. Underlayment Installation: Adds an extra layer of water protection. 5. Panel or Shingle Installation: The chosen metal roofing style is installed with precise sealing, flashing, and fastening. 6. Final Inspection: Ensures all elements meet industry standards and local codes for areas like Lumberton and Picayune.
This systematic approach guarantees a durable, energy-efficient roof installation.

Q: How do I know if my metal roof needs repairs rather than a full replacement? A: Regular inspections by a licensed contractor can reveal if localized damage (e.g., loose fasteners or minor corrosion) is repairable. Multiple issues or advanced wear may indicate that a full replacement is more cost-effective in the long run.
Q: Can I install a metal roof over my existing roof? A: Often, yes—if the existing structure is sound and can handle the extra weight. A professional assessment is essential to ensure proper installation without ventilation or moisture issues.
Q: Are metal roofs energy efficient? A: Yes, their reflective coatings reduce heat absorption, which lowers cooling costs and improves home energy efficiency.
Q: How long does a metal roof typically last? A: A quality metal roof can last between 40 and 70 years, with proper installation, maintenance, and warranty coverage extending its lifespan.
